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, BKH achieves a 5.99% return, which is significantly higher than PH's 0.89% return. Over the past 10 years, BKH has underperformed PH with an annualized return of 5.15%, while PH has yielded a comparatively higher 24.75%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between BKH and PH is 0.20, which is low. Their price movements are largely independent, making them effective diversification partners.

BKH -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Black Hills Corporation reported a gross profit of 0.00 and revenue of 780.70M.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 0.0%.

PH -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Parker-Hannifin Corporation reported a gross profit of 2.02B and revenue of 5.49B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 36.8%.

BKH -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Black Hills Corporation reported an operating income of 201.90M and revenue of 780.70M, resulting in an operating margin of 25.9%.

PH -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Parker-Hannifin Corporation reported an operating income of 1.13B and revenue of 5.49B, resulting in an operating margin of 20.7%.

BKH -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Black Hills Corporation reported a net income of -2.10M and revenue of 780.70M, resulting in a net margin of -0.3%.

PH -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Parker-Hannifin Corporation reported a net income of 904.00M and revenue of 5.49B, resulting in a net margin of 16.5%.
